Why the UAE Climate Requires Specialized Building Materials

Construction materials used in the UAE must withstand conditions that are far more demanding than those in many other parts of the world.

☀ Extreme Heat

Summer temperatures regularly exceed 48°C, causing continuous expansion and contraction of concrete, steel, roofing systems, and exterior finishes.

🌊 Salt-Laden Coastal Air

Buildings near the Arabian Gulf are constantly exposed to airborne chlorides that accelerate corrosion of steel reinforcement and structural metalwork.

🌪 Sandstorms

Fine desert sand acts as a natural abrasive, gradually wearing away coatings, paint finishes, cladding, and exposed surfaces.

💧 High Humidity

Humidity encourages condensation, mould growth, corrosion, and waterproofing failures, particularly in coastal regions.

Using climate-resistant construction materials significantly extends the service life of buildings while reducing long-term repair and maintenance costs.

High-Performance Concrete

Concrete forms the backbone of nearly every construction project in the UAE. However, standard concrete mixes often struggle under the region's harsh environmental conditions.

Sulfate Resistant Portland Cement (SRPC)

SRPC is specifically designed to resist sulfate attacks commonly found in UAE soils and groundwater. It is widely used for foundations, basements, and underground structures where long-term durability is essential.

Silica Fume

Silica fume is added to concrete to reduce porosity and increase compressive strength. By limiting moisture and chloride penetration, it helps protect reinforcing steel from corrosion.

Fly Ash and GGBS

Fly ash and Ground Granulated Blast Furnace Slag (GGBS) improve concrete workability, reduce heat generated during curing, and enhance long-term strength. These supplementary materials also contribute to more sustainable construction.

Corrosion Inhibitors

Special chemical admixtures slow the corrosion process of embedded steel reinforcement, making them particularly valuable for coastal developments.

Shrinkage-Reducing Admixtures

These admixtures minimize cracking caused by drying shrinkage, improving both appearance and structural durability.

Geopolymer Concrete

Geopolymer concrete offers exceptional resistance to heat and aggressive chemicals while significantly reducing carbon emissions compared to traditional Portland cement concrete.

Corrosion Resistant Steel

Steel provides structural strength but requires protection from the UAE's aggressive environment.

Epoxy-Coated Reinforcement

Epoxy-coated rebars provide an additional protective barrier against moisture and chlorides, extending the life of reinforced concrete structures.

Stainless Steel Reinforcement

For marine environments and high-value projects, stainless steel reinforcement offers superior corrosion resistance with minimal maintenance.

Hot-Dip Galvanized Steel

Galvanized steel is commonly used for structural frames, railings, external staircases, roofing supports, and cladding systems due to its protective zinc coating.

Grade 316 Stainless Steel

Grade 316 stainless steel contains molybdenum, making it highly resistant to chloride corrosion. It is ideal for coastal developments and exposed architectural features.

Natural and Engineered Stone

Natural stone remains one of the most popular finishing materials in luxury UAE developments because of its durability and timeless appearance.

Granite

Granite is highly resistant to scratching, heat, and moisture, making it an excellent choice for flooring, facades, and kitchen countertops.

Limestone

Limestone provides a premium architectural finish but should be properly sealed to protect against staining and moisture absorption.

Marble

Widely used in luxury villas, hotels, and commercial buildings, marble offers elegance but requires regular maintenance and sealing.

Travertine

Travertine is suitable for interior flooring and outdoor landscaping when properly treated with protective sealers.

Porcelain Tiles

Porcelain is one of the most durable flooring materials available, offering excellent resistance to UV exposure, moisture, and heavy foot traffic.

Engineered Quartz

Engineered quartz combines natural quartz with advanced resins to produce a low-maintenance surface ideal for kitchens and bathrooms.

Thermal Insulation Systems

With cooling accounting for a significant portion of energy consumption in the UAE, effective insulation is essential.

AAC Blocks

Autoclaved Aerated Concrete (AAC) blocks provide excellent thermal insulation while reducing the overall structural load.

Insulated Concrete Forms (ICF)

ICF systems combine reinforced concrete with continuous insulation, significantly improving energy efficiency and indoor comfort.

Reflective Roofing

Reflective roof systems minimize solar heat absorption, helping reduce cooling loads during summer.

Cool Roof Systems

Cool roof coatings lower roof surface temperatures by reflecting sunlight, reducing air conditioning costs and extending roof life.

Spray Foam Insulation

Spray polyurethane foam creates a continuous insulation barrier that seals air leaks while improving overall thermal performance.

Waterproofing Systems

Although rainfall is relatively low, moisture remains one of the biggest threats to buildings in the UAE.

Basement Waterproofing

Specialized waterproofing systems prevent groundwater infiltration and protect below-grade structures from long-term damage.

Roof Membranes

High-quality roof membranes provide durable protection against UV radiation, thermal movement, and occasional heavy rainfall.

Cementitious Waterproof Coatings

These coatings are widely used in water tanks, basements, bathrooms, and wet areas where strong moisture protection is required.

Polyurethane Membranes

Flexible polyurethane membranes provide seamless waterproofing for roofs, balconies, podium decks, and exposed concrete surfaces.

Facade Sealers

Protective sealers prevent water penetration while allowing walls to remain breathable, reducing the risk of cracking and deterioration.

Sustainable Building Materials

Sustainability is becoming an increasingly important part of modern UAE construction.

Low VOC Paints

Low-emission paints improve indoor air quality while supporting green building certifications.

Recycled Steel

Using recycled steel reduces environmental impact without compromising structural performance.

Recycled Aggregates

Recycled concrete and aggregate materials reduce landfill waste and support sustainable construction practices.

Environmentally Friendly Coatings

Modern coatings offer longer service life while minimizing harmful emissions during application.

Geopolymer Concrete

Geopolymer concrete reduces carbon emissions and aligns with the UAE's growing focus on sustainable infrastructure.

These materials contribute toward green building standards such as Estidama, LEED, and other UAE sustainability initiatives.

Floor Safety and Surface Protection

Surface protection products improve both safety and durability across residential and commercial developments.

Anti-Slip Floor Coatings

These coatings reduce slip hazards in wet areas, commercial buildings, and public spaces.

Tactile Indicators

Installed in accordance with accessibility requirements, tactile indicators improve navigation for visually impaired individuals.

Stair Nosings

Durable stair nosings enhance safety while protecting stair edges from wear and impact.

Expansion Joint Systems

Expansion joints accommodate thermal movement, reducing cracking and structural stress.

Entrance Matting Systems

High-quality entrance mats trap sand, dirt, and moisture before they enter the building, helping preserve interior flooring.

Material Selection Checklist

Before selecting construction materials, consider the following factors:

  • Project Location – Coastal, inland, or desert environments require different material specifications.
  • Environmental Exposure – Heat, humidity, UV radiation, chemicals, and traffic all influence material performance.
  • Compliance with Standards – Choose products certified to relevant ASTM, BS, ISO, or UAE standards.
  • Sustainability Goals – Select environmentally responsible products where green certifications are required.
  • Lifecycle Costs – Focus on durability and maintenance costs rather than only initial purchase price.
  • Maintenance Requirements – Consider cleaning, repairs, resealing, and long-term upkeep before making final selections.
